welcome sandy. i am sorry you have rsd but you found a great place for support and friendship. everyone here is so nice. i have had rsd for almost five years and it has spread to all of my limbs, stomach, mouth and head. i don't have it internally yet though i have alot of bone loss due to it and some trouble with my heart which i think is due to the rsd but the drs aren't sure. (but i think it's because of the rsd.)
i manage my pain by taking pain meds and gabapentin that my dr prescribes to me. i have extra pain meds for breakthru pain meds from my dr too. i also take advil sometimes and use voltaren gel that my dr prescribes for breakthru pain too.
i also take warm epsom salt baths and use a heating pad to help manage my pain. and a good cup of chamomile tea and cookies, soft jammies and a good comedy on tv help distract me from my pain a little.
i also do mild stretches that my pt prescribed for me to do at home like the putty ball and picking up marbles and typing a little to try to keep my initial rsd hand from atrophying any more then it has.
i hope that you are able to ease your rsd pain. a good pm dr can help alot to manage you rsd pain.
